titleApplying for Ch. 35

Applying for Ch. 35

 You can apply online via VA.gov (Online VA Form 22-5490). Apply for Education Benefits after high school graduation (if you have already applied skip this step).

You do no need sign in to start your application. If you do not sign in, you must complete your application as it will not save any progress. Dependents may first create an ID.me or Login.gov account. You must be at least 18 years old to create this account. Creating an ID.me Login will save your application progress.

titleRequired documents to submit to MVRC

Form 22-5490

This is the confirmation page page provided at the end of the application, see snippet below. We will also need your sponsor's full name, social security number, branch of service and which type of beneficiary you are (i.e., spouse, 1st child using benefits, 2nd child using benefits, etc.). Without your sponsors full name and social security number, we cannot submit your certification to the VA. 

Image Removed

Certificate of Eligibility (COE)

You will receive this document in the mail a few months after completing the application. We will need a copy for our records.  Please send it to mvrc@uwf.edu.

titleI've applied for my VA Education benefits and subitted required documents to MVRC. What next?

Register for Courses

Meet with your academic advisor to get registered for classes.  After registering for classes, you will need to upgrade your MYUWF account to full access.  To do this, type My account in your search bar on my.uwf.edu account.  Click on Upgrade.  This can be done at least 2 hours after registering for classes.  Once the account has been updated, click the log-out button.  Once you log back into your account, you will have full access.  For additional information on this, go to:  https://confluence.uwf.edu/display/public/Upgrading+your+MyUWF+account+to+a+full-access+ArgoNet+account

titleMonthly Enrollment Verification

Monthly Enrollment Verification

Students enrolled in non-college degree programs, such as certificate programs, will need to verify their enrollment at the end of every month. Read more on verifying your enrollment here: https://www.va.gov/resources/verify-school-enrollment-for-dea-benefits/
